All 5 Boroughs - New York, September 18 - Day 6
Day 6 - October 1st
Not many pictures or much to say today. I think people fall into broadly two camps on travel day. There are those who try to fill every last second of their holiday and those who just want to get home. I fall firmly into the latter camp, which is why it's a mystery I always book a late flight. Maybe I'm trying to turn myself into the former. For now this is going to be a brief read. After my late night I had a leisurely morning, staying in bed later, showering and sorting out my remaining packing. I checked out at 11, left my case with bell services and returned to the Bluebell Cafe for a late breakfast, which was as good as before and I do love their coffee. I then walked down to the Strand bookshop for a browse and to Dylan's Candy Bar for some gift shopping. On my walk down I had passed an AMC theater and seeing they were showing Michael Moore's 'Farenheit 11/9' decided that that would be a good way of killing a couple of hours, I had missed it's limited release in the UK. I enjoyed the film, and the engulfing reclining seat - I'm a bit of a leftie at times - although Mr Moore does employ the beat you over the head with a baseball bat style of documentary film making. After the film I walked back to the hotel and collected my case. I then decided to take the LIRR to Jamaica rather than the subway so walked to Penn Station. I got a ticket and jumped on a train that was departing 5 minutes later. At Jamaica I loaded $5 onto my Metrocard and boarded the AirTrain. Bag drop was quick and security was slow, but I had lots of time so there was no stress and I had a burger, fries and milkshake in departures. The flight home was uneventful, I had spinach and ricotta cannelloni, although I'm not sure I needed it, and slept a bit. We landed a little ahead of schedule and I was soon in may car and heading home. |
